TOP GUIDELINES OF WHAT IS MD5 TECHNOLOGY

Top Guidelines Of what is md5 technology

Top Guidelines Of what is md5 technology

Blog Article

Although the cybersecurity landscape is consistently birthing far better and more sturdy means of ensuring facts security, MD5 stays, as both of those a tale of advancement and considered one of caution.

This prevalent adoption signifies that MD5 continues to be a standard choice for quite a few present methods and programs, guaranteeing relieve of integration.

As being a cryptographic hash, it's known protection vulnerabilities, such as a significant possible for collisions, which can be when two unique messages end up with the exact same created hash worth. MD5 is often effectively employed for non-cryptographic functions, like to be a checksum to confirm facts integrity against unintentional corruption. MD5 can be a 128-little bit algorithm. Despite its regarded security concerns, it continues to be Probably the most frequently made use of message-digest algorithms.

Presented such occurrences, cybercriminals could presumably exchange a real file by using a destructive file that generates the identical hash. To combat this risk, more recent versions of your algorithm have already been created, particularly SHA-two and SHA-3, and so are proposed for more secure techniques.

Though MD5 is extensively employed for its speed and simplicity, it has been observed to be susceptible to assault in some cases. Especially, scientists have learned techniques for making two different documents Using the very same MD5 digest, rendering it possible for an attacker to create a bogus file that matches the digest of the authentic file.

MD5 hash can be a beneficial technique to authenticate files sent among products. Thanks to MD5 hashing algorithms and its successors, your gadgets know any time you’re getting the right files.

Should the hashes match, it indicates which the proof is unaltered and can be employed in court docket.Having said that, it's important to note that MD5 is now considered weak and not protected for cryptographic applications as a consequence of its vulnerability to hash collision attacks. More secure options, like SHA-2 or SHA-3, are suggested for cryptographic programs.

Nonetheless, it is important to note that these strategies can only make MD5 more secure, but not wholly safe. Systems have progressed, and so contain the procedures to crack them.

Diffie-Hellman algorithm:The Diffie-Hellman algorithm is getting used to determine a shared top secret that may be utilized for mystery communications though exchanging data above a community community utilizing the elliptic curve to deliver points and acquire The website key essential utilizing the parameters. With the sake of simplicity and practical implementation on the algorithm, we

In these circumstances, the primary goal should be to detect accidental facts corruption, as an alternative to to supply powerful cryptographic stability, building MD5's pace and simplicity beneficial assets.

MD5 digests happen to be extensively Utilized in the application earth to deliver some assurance that a transferred file has arrived intact. For example, file servers frequently provide a pre-computed MD5 (called md5sum) checksum to the information, to ensure a consumer can Assess the checksum with the downloaded file to it.

While you ponder the probability of a hashing attack on one particular of the programs, it is important to notice that In spite of MD5, the chances are greatly with your favor. A hash attack can only take place when two independent inputs create the identical hash output.

Developed by Ronald Rivest in 1991, MD5 was at first created to be a cryptographic hash function. It will take an input information of arbitrary duration and makes a 128-bit hash worth. The algorithm operates on 32-bit phrases and includes several rounds of little bit-amount manipulations.

Considering the fact that we've presently reviewed how the information digest algorithm (MD5) in hashing is not the most secure option on the market, you will be wondering — what can I use alternatively? Very well, I am happy you questioned. Let's discover a number of the alternate options.

Report this page